BRUSSELS -- Ukraine has stolen the battlefield initiative from Russia with its cross-border offensive into the Kursk region. But its Western backers have, for the most part, remained curiously silent about the surprise move.
The move also appeared to surprise many of Ukraine’s supporters at NATO and the European Union. It’s unclear how extensively they were briefed ahead of the offensive, if at all, even though U.S. President Joe Biden insists that he’s been kept abreast of developments since.
“I’ve spoken with my staff on a regular basis probably every four or five hours for the last six or eight days,” Biden told reporters on Tuesday. The Ukrainian offensive, he said, is “creating a real dilemma for (Russian President Vladimir) Putin.”
Pressed for more, Biden said only: “That’s all I’m going to say about it while it’s active.”
